I can't believe this idea is even being entertained. I've said this 1 million times on this site: Betts isn't a power runner. Betts had the best day of his career today and I wasn't particularly impressed. That said: here's some meat.

You all want to make Betts the unquestioned starter next year by trading Clinton Portis...did you know that Betts has less career carries than Portis had this season! Betts' career avg for yards per carry: 4.0, Portis: 4.9.

This year Betts had a higher ypc, but he had 26.2% of the carries Portis had. Just over 1/4 and you all think Betts can carry the load? Answer me a question. Why didn't Betts start last season when Trung went down? He got hurt. Why didn't Betts have a good preseason? He got hurt! He's not durable and he doesn't run that hard. I've noticed several occasions where he stops his legs when he's wrapped up, good runners can break tackles. I see him hit piles and go backwards. I've never seen him step out of a pile and make a decent gain. I saw Portis do it agains the Lions. I haven't seen anything from Ladell Betts that makes me think that he would be a good running back as the starter. I don't even like him as the change of pace.

Portis has run for 4,414 yards and 34 TD's in his career and you want to replace him with a guy who has run for 815 yards and 3 total touchdowns in the same amout of time...are you on crack?
